Quimsa remains undefeated and won the classic as a guest

Olympic de La Banda received Fusion to play the Santiago classic in Vicente Rosales for the National League. It’s a victory for Quimsa, who have amassed 16 wins out of 17 played and sit as the sole leader in the standings. El Negro now has four games and needs to quickly overcome this defeat to try to catch up with his biggest rivals.

The match was played from the start with a play-off atmosphere, the first half was a battlefield. They didn’t get great gains until the Fusion distanced themselves by 11 units. They achieved this thanks to Tayavek Gallizzi (13 points, 9 rebounds, 2 assists, 2 blocks) who had his “flu game”. The Quimsa inmate had a fever in the morning and during the game he also felt sick. However, the continued defeat of Ramella’s team gave way to the quick attack of Olympic led by Alex Negrete (16 points, 2 rebounds, 2 assists, 1 steal). It ended with a slight left in Negros with the minimum advantage at halftime.

The second half was all Quimsa, although it was a game with few goals, the visit managed to restore the deficit quickly. Leading the way in goals, Leandro Ramella’s men managed to dominate the flow of the game against an erratic Olympic team. The ball did not go in for the locals and the distances began to widen. Fabián Ramírez Barrios (10 points, 14 rebounds, 4 steals, 1 block) commanded the Fusion attack with effective defense and running. It all ended when Quimsa got its 13th straight win by six points. Success that takes them away from the standings and imposes them only as leaders.


What’s next for you two?


Now those in La Banda will hit the road in search of a return to victory to try to get closer to their eternal rivals. They will visit Obras at the Temple of Rock, the Núñez people want to outdo the Santiago people and it will be a close match as no one will give anything away. While Quimsa will be local again and host the Regatas de Corrientes at the Ciudad Stadium to try to extend their streak again. Will Remero be able to surprise and break the string of victories for Ramella’s team?
